United Rugby Championship Round 6 Betting Preview

All 4 South African teams are in action in the URC this weekend and we take a look at those games from a betting angle.

Leinster remain firm favourites to win the United Rugby Championship at 5/10 with the Stormers and Ulster now trading joint second favourites at 8/1.  You can get 9/1 Munster, 10/1 the Bulls and Sharks and 33/1 and better the balance.

FRIDAY

Benetton v Blue Bulls – Click here to bet

Benetton currently sit 7th on the table, 1 position behind the Bulls and level on points with both teams having played 5 games.  Benetton were well beaten last week going down 53-8 to the well-backed Edinburgh, but they have been strong at home this season, beating the Dragons and Scarlets as well as the Glasgow Warriors back in Week 1.

The Bulls made a promising start to the season, but they have been disappointing in the last couple of weeks.  Last week they went down 31-17 to Munster, a game which the bookies had priced up as a close encounter and the week before that they were well beaten away at the Glasgow warriors losing 35-21.

This should be a good game and Benetton will certainly be no pushovers, but I think the changes made to the Bulls side will be enough to see them home and I am going to back them to win this one by 3 points or more.

Suggested Bet:  Handicap, Bulls -2.5 at 17/20

SATURDAY

Lions v Glasgow – Click here to bet

The Lions played out a thrilling 2 point loss at home to Ulster last week eventually going down 37-39, but coming back strongly late in the game to put themselves in with a real chance of winning.  Prior to that they had gone 3 for 3 on their overseas trip.

Glasgow beat the Bulls by 14 points at home two weeks ago, but last week were outplayed by the Sharks in Durban going down 40-12.  They now face a tough task to turn over the Lions at altitude.

I can see Glasgow being competitive early, but they will no doubt try and slow the game down, but at the end of the day this Lions side should prove too strong at altitude and I am backing them to win this one going away.

Suggested Bet:  Handicap, Lions -7.5 at 9/10

 

Sharks v Ulster – Click here to bet

This should be one of the matches of the weekend with the Sharks showing last week with their win over the Glasgow Warriors by 28 points that they are a force to be reckoned with this season especially with their Boks back in the firing line.  That was their first home appearance of the season and came on the back of a Tour which saw them well beaten by Leinster and with narrow wins over the Zebre and the Dragons, two sides they were expected to beat convincingly.

Ulster travelled to South Africa full of confidence after a 30 point thumping of the Ospreys at home in week 4.  They were then given a hard battle against the Lions pulling clear in the third quarter only for the Lions to fight back and Ulster to hang on for a 39-37 victory.  Although they don’t have the altitude to contend with, the Sharks in Durban will be a very different proposition, but Ulster will certainly fancy their chances.

I really feel like the Sharks had turned a corner of some sorts against the Warriors last week and I think they can kick on and show the rest of the competition just how hard it is going to be to beat them at home this season.

Suggested Bet:  Handicap, Sharks -6.5 at 9/10

 

Cardiff v Stormers – Click here to bet

Cardiff are currently sitting on 8th on the log, 4 points behind the Stormers who sit 3rd, but having played a game more.  They were full value for a 31-14 home win over the Dragons last week and also beat the Scarlets on the road in a low scoring encounter the week before.

The Stormers had beaten Connacht 38-15 at home in their opening match and they then dealt out similar treatment to Edinburgh also in Cape Town.  Their first overseas outing was in Italy where they were 17 points too strong for Zebre, but last week they came up slightly short in wet conditions failing to close out the game allowing the Ospreys to grab a 16-16 draw.

This is not a bet I usually take, but I feel the handicap and points line are well set.  For this bet to arrive I need the Total Points to finish on anywhere from 42 to 48 points inclusive.

At the time of writing I couldn’t find the Stormers to win by 1- 12 points market, but that no doubt will be out closer to kick-off and is certainly another alternative for punters as I think this will be quite a close game.

Suggested Bet:  Point range 42-48 points inclusive at 7/2
